How to Install an Older Version

Installing an older APK follows the same process as the current version:

  1. Enable Unknown Sources for the app used to open the file — Settings → Apps → Special app access → Install unknown apps.
  2. Download the specific version’s APK file.
  3. Uninstall the current version first if one is already installed — Android blocks installing an older version over a newer one without an uninstall step first.
  4. Open the downloaded file and confirm the install prompt.

Skipping the uninstall step is the most common reason an older-version install fails outright — Android’s package installer rejects a downgrade over an existing higher version by default.
